Eligibility

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Patients with an indication for IVF or IVF/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I) based on tubal, male or unexplained infertility were recruited. Patients under < 38 years with a normal menstrual cycle (cycle length between period 25-35 days) and without severe obesity or underweight (body mass index (BMI) 18-28 kg/m2) were eligible for the study.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
The primary outcome parameters chosen for this study were: 1. Pregnancy within one year of treatment after randomization leading to term (¡Ý 37 weeks gestation) live birth; 2. Total costs per couple and child up to 6 weeks after expected delivery, and (3) patient discomfort/distress during IVF treatment.
